What Are PLAB 1000 EMQs?
EMQ stands for Extended Matching Questions, a specific format widely used in medical
exams including the PLAB Part 1. Unlike traditional multiple-choice questions, EMQs
present a list of options and several scenarios or questions that require applying clinical
knowledge to select the most appropriate answer. The “plab 1000 EMQs” refers to a
curated collection of one thousand such questions designed to cover a broad spectrum of
topics relevant to the PLAB syllabus.
These question banks are more than just practice tests—they simulate the real exam
environment, encourage critical thinking, and help candidates familiarize themselves with
the question style. Because of their volume and variety, the plab 1000 EMQs offer an
extensive revision tool that can help identify knowledge gaps and reinforce learning in a
systematic way.

Improved Exam Technique and Time Management
The PLAB exam tests more than just knowledge; it evaluates your ability to think quickly
and apply what you know under timed conditions. Practicing with 1000 EMQs allows you
to develop efficient strategies for reading, interpreting, and answering questions. Over
time, you learn to eliminate incorrect options faster and focus on the best answers,
sharpening your decision-making skills.

How EMQs Reflect Real-Life Clinical Practice
One of the reasons EMQs are favored in medical exams is their alignment with real-world
clinical decision-making. Instead of isolated facts, EMQs present scenarios requiring
integration of knowledge, patient history, examination findings, and appropriate
investigations or treatments.
